Dictionary · Google Translate · Help

Search by Chinese, Pinyin or English Definition:

Did you mean: zhen sishen xishen zaishen zhishen zizhen ?

shēn itself / oneself / one's own
shēn veteran (journalist etc) / senior / highly experienced

Dictionary · Google Translate · Help
By MDBG 2024